What Makes Laser Welding Ideal for Stainless Steel?
Laser welding is a non-contact process that uses a focused laser beam to fuse metals. Stainless steel, known for its corrosion resistance and strength, benefits greatly from laser welding's pinpoint control and minimal heat-affected zones.
Key Benefits:
Low Heat Input: Prevents discoloration or warping of stainless steel surfaces
High Weld Strength: Produces deep, narrow, and consistent seams
No Filler Required: Cleaner finish and reduced material cost
Fast Welding Speed: Up to 10x faster than traditional methods
Automatable: Ideal for robotics and production lines

Laser Welding vs Traditional TIG/MIG Welding for Stainless Steel
Feature | Laser Welding | TIG/MIG Welding |
---|---|---|
Speed | Very Fast (up to 10x) | Slower |
Heat Affected Zone | Minimal | Large |
Skill Level | Semi-skilled operator | Highly skilled welder |
Material Distortion | Very low | Higher |
Automation Compatibility | Excellent | Limited |
Post-weld Cleaning | Minimal | Often required |
Applications of Laser Welding Machines on Stainless Steel
Kitchen and bathroom fixtures: Clean welds with polished surfaces
Medical instruments: Hygienic joints without cracks or porosity
Battery and energy sectors: High conductivity with minimal thermal load
Precision tubes and pipes: Leak-proof seams with no burn-through
